Why does Malcolm tell MacDuff he would be a terrible king?

Back

He wants to test MacDuff's true intentions.

Which English general will fight with Malcolm and Macduff? With 10,000 soldiers?

Back

Siward.

What does Macbeth mean when he says, "From this moment/ The very firstlings of my heart shall be/ The very firstlings of my hand"?

Back

He will act on his impulses from now on, without considering the consequences.

What is the significance of the witches in Macbeth Act 4?

Back

They represent fate and the supernatural, influencing Macbeth's actions.

How does Macbeth's character change in Act 4?

Back

He becomes more ruthless and impulsive, prioritizing power over morality.
